Cost to Move from Wilmington to Durham

Moving a 1 bedroom apartment 372 miles from Wilmington, DE to Durham, NC will cost on average $1,783 to hire full service movers. A 3 bedroom Wilmington to Durham move is roughly $4,265.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by type of move and home size. Pricing will vary based upon the exact locations of pickup and dropoff as well as several other factors. The most important pricing component that is often overlooked is how far away the move date is. The earlier you can reserve movers, the better your pricing and options will be.

When moving to Durham from Wilmington, you will experience a warmer climate overall. The summer temperatures in Durham are slightly higher, and you can enjoy more sunny days throughout the year. However, the trade-off might be the moderate air quality compared to Wilmington's generally good air quality. On the brighter side, the snowfall is significantly less in Durham, which means less shoveling in the winter months. While both areas are prone to hurricanes, Durham also experiences occasional tornadoes, necessitating a readiness for different natural disasters.

Moving to Durham, NC from Wilmington, DE may offer a slightly lower cost of living. While Durham presents a more affordable living index, it’s essential to consider its higher average property tax. Wilmington’s zero percent sales tax is also attractive, though Durham's top industries in education and technology could provide diverse career opportunities. You may find the transition interesting, especially if your field aligns with the vibrant industries of the Research Triangle area.

When comparing transportation in Wilmington and Durham, you'll notice that each city has its own unique commuting patterns. Wilmington's shorter average commute time and moderate traffic congestion levels offer a relatively smooth driving experience. On the other hand, while Durham has similar commute times, traffic can be slightly more congested during peak hours. Public transit availability is greater in Wilmington, giving you more options if you prefer not to drive. However, in Durham, having access to a car might be more necessary due to the limited public transit options, making it challenging to solely rely on buses or trains.
